New article that talks about Illinois, Iowa State, Purdue, and Wisconsin being the leaders for Randle. Also talks about Randle being selected to the US National Team which will compete in Argentina.

Doors opening for Chasson Randle - City/Suburban Hoops Report

Top four schools:
Quote:
He is certainly a hot commodity among high-major programs in the midwest. And right now the four that appear to be out in front are (in no particular order) Illinois, Iowa State, Purdue and Wisconsin. What makes his recruitment so intriguing and important, particularly with several of the current leaders involved being Big Ten schools, is that the loser in the Randle sweepstakes will very likely have to face him a minimum of eight times.
Here is the Wisconsin blurb:
Quote:
Wisconsin is also close as Madison is less than 160 miles from Rock Island. The coaching staff has made a favorable impression. Wisconsin won the Big Ten title in 2007-2008 and has reached the Final Four in the last decade. But does the swing offense the Badgers run suit Randle best?
